PRRD urges public to ‘promote solidarity’ as holy month of Ramadan starts

By NG Seruela

President Rodrigo Roa. Duterte encouraged the nation to “promote solidarity” as the holy month of Ramadan starts.

“As we mark this holy occasion, I ask everyone to promote solidarity among all Filipinos by manifesting faith through action and by fostering peace, hope and unity as we face the most challenging of times.”

Pres. Duterte urged everyone to “come together” and “channel the spirit of Ramadan” by providing assistance to those who are less fortunate and those who are in need.

The Chief Executive expressed hope that Filipinos can move forward with “courage, hope, and optimism as the blessings of Ramadan bring peace and prosperity to the entire nation” amid the COVID-19 pandemic.
